We present a version of the Lorentzian splitting theorem under a weakened Ricci curvature condition. The proof makes use of basic properties of achronal limits [19], [20], together with the geometric maximum principle for C0 spacelike hypersurfaces in [1]. Our version strengthens a related result in [29] in the globally hyperbolic setting by removing a certain boundedness condition on the Ricci curvature.
